"Handbook of Early Literacy Research"
Susan B. Neuman (Editor), David K. Dickinson (Editor) The Gilford Press, 2001. Available through amazon.com
Summary:
Integrating insights from a range of disciplinary perspectives, the book promotes cross-fertilization of ideas and practices and explores how we might provide all children with the strongest possible literacy foundations. The authors, a group of leading authorities in the field, address theoretical perspectives; knowledge and skills; home, community, and school influences; instructional materials; and classroom practices. A sampling of topics includes alphabetic anxiety, invented spelling, bilingual children, phonics, literature-based instruction, and one-on-one tutoring.
